Mobile Communication Symbol

The telephone communication symbol is a widely recognized image that represents the act of communicating via telephone. This universal symbol often shows a handset, sometimes in conjunction with a speakerphone. It is frequently used in apps to indicate phone-related features. For example, you might see this symbol on a button that initiates a phone call or when viewing phone numbers. The simplicity of the phone communication symbol makes it easily recognizable across cultures, contributing to its widespread use.
